My Father, a poem by Yehuda Amichai
The memory of my father is
wrapped up in white paper,
like sandwiches taken for
a day at work.
Just as a magician takes
towers and rabbits out of
his hat, he drew love
from his small body,
and the rivers of his hands
overflowed with good deeds.
